Abstract:
【Objective】 The effects of altitude gradient on grassland community composition and diversity were discussed in order to provide reasonable suggestions for grassland management and conservation.【Method】 Margalef index,Simpson index,Shannon Wiener index and alatalo index are used to analyze the area with an altitude of 1 500~2 500 m in Liangheyuan Nature Reserve.【Result】 There are 123 species of grasses in Liangheyuan Nature Reserve,belonging to 43 families and 101 genera. AgroPyron cristatum,Taraxacum mongolicum and Geranium Pratense are the dominant species in this area. With the change of altitude gradient,the quantity structure and characteristics of grassland are quite different. The altitude gradient is highly correlated with various diversity indices. Among them,Margalef index,Simpson index and Shannon Wiener index all increase with altitude,but Alatalo index decreases with altitude.【Conclusion】 With the increase of altitude gradient,the quantitative structure and characteristics of grassland communities fluctuate,and the change of altitude gradient has a great impact on the community diversity. Among them,ComPositae,Rubiaceae,Rosaceae and Shikonaceae should be the preferred species for ecological restoration and grassland reconstruction.
